Regulation is a key concern for Gambian traders because the local financial regulator does not directly oversee international brokers. HotForex HFM holds licenses from top-tier bodies: the FCA (UK), CySEC (Cyprus), and FSA (Seychelles), offering strong client protection including negative balance protection and compensation schemes (up to €20,000 under CySEC). VT Markets is regulated by ASIC (Australia) and FSCA (South Africa), which provide a solid level of oversight but not the same compensation mechanisms. For Gambian traders, HFM’s multi-regulatory status means that client funds are kept in segregated accounts with major banks, reducing counterparty risk. VT Markets also holds client funds separately but lacks a compensation scheme. When choosing a broker from Gambia, HFM’s regulatory strength gives it a clear safety advantage, especially for traders with larger balances.

For Muslim traders in Gambia, both HotForex HFM and VT Markets off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ts that comply with Sharia law by eliminating overnight interest (swap) on positions. HFM provides Islamic accounts across all account types (Micro, Premium, Zero, Pro) with no fees for the first 30 days; after that, a small admin fee may apply on positions held beyond that period. VT Markets offers swap-free accounts on its Standard STP and ECN accounts, with no swap charges on major forex pairs and gold, but charges a small fee after 30 days on some instruments. Both brokers require traders to request the Islamic account during registration and provide a declaration of faith. For Gambian traders who trade long-term or hold positions overnight, an Islamic account ensures no conflicts with religious principles. HFM has a slight edge because it offers more account types under the Islamic framework, allowing traders to choose the spreads that suit their strategy.
